Amend Cause of Death on a Wisconsin Death Certificate
It is the petitioning party’s responsibility to contact the Wisconsin Office of Vital Records regarding amending cause of death on a Wisconsin death certificate.
The state registrar may request the petitioning party to provide the following to their office:
- Statement indicating why the cause of death is incorrect and what the correct information should be.
- Current certified copy of death certificate that includes the incorrect information
- Application to obtain a certified copy of death certificate is available at the Wisconsin Department of Health Services or at the Ozaukee County Register of Deeds.
- Evidence that the current death record is incorrect. Evidence includes:
- A current certified copy of a vital record verifying the correct name of the decedent or his or her parents or spouse
- Notarized affidavit from the funeral director explaining the error made
- Notarized statement from a health care facility staff person or the county coroner/medical examiner verifying the correct date of death
- If cause of death (either the current cause listed or the change being sought) involves a coroner/medical examiner case as defined in Wis. Stats. § 979.01, the Court will need a statement from the coroner or medical examiner of the county with jurisdiction to investigate the case.
The Wisconsin Office of Vital Records reviews the documentation provided by the petitioning party and sends an amendment packet to the petitioning party if a court order is required to amend the cause of death.
Upon receiving the amendment packet from the Wisconsin Office of Vital Records, an action can be filed with the Ozaukee County Clerk of Courts upon completing the necessary forms and paying the required filing fee.
Forms/Documents Required to Commence an Action
1. Form F-05054 – Court Order to Amend Cause of Death on a Wisconsin Death Certificate
- This document is included in the amendment packet from the Wisconsin Office of Vital Records. This form is not available at the Clerk of Courts Office.
- Petitioning party is to complete the pertinent sections.
- This form cannot contain erasures, cross-outs, write-overs, correction tape or correction fluid.
2. Petition indicating why the cause of death is incorrect and what the correct information should be
3. Current certified copy of death certificate
4. Any evidence which verifies the current death certificate is incorrect
Filing Instructions
The petitioning party is to bring Form F-05054- Court Order to Amend Cause of Death on a Wisconsin Death Certificate along with the current certified copy of the death certificate, statement, and evidence to the Ozaukee County Clerk of Courts
- A Filing fee of $164.50 must be paid.
- Cash, checks, money orders, debit and credit cards are accepted for Clerk of Courts fees only. An additional service fee is charged when paying with a debit or credit card.
- A court case number and circuit court judge are assigned to the case.
- The Clerk of Courts Office will forward all documents and supporting evidence to a Circuit Court Judge for review.
- If the Petition is approved, the Court will sign the Court Order to Amend Cause of Death on a Wisconsin Death Certificate.
- If the Petition is not approved, the Court may schedule a court hearing.
Recording an Amended Death Certificate
Upon the court official granting the request to amend cause of death and signing the Court Order to Amend Cause of Death on a Wisconsin Death Certificate, the Ozaukee Clerk of Courts office will apply a seal to the document. The Clerk of Courts Office will mail the Court Order to Amend Cause of Death on a Wisconsin Death Certificate to the Wisconsin Office of Vital Records with the petition party’s check/money order to cover the fees and for any additional copies of the amended death certificate.
Vital Records Fees:
- $10.00 vital records fee
- $20.00 for a certified copy of the amended death certificate
- $3.00 or each additional copy of the amended death certificate issued at the same time as the first
Checks/money orders are to be made payable to State of Wisconsin Vital Records. Cash, debit, or credit cards are NOT accepted for vital records fees.
An authenticated copy of the Court Order to Amend Cause of Death on a Wisconsin Death Certificate, Statement, and supporting evidence will be returned to the petitioning party by the Ozaukee County Clerk of Courts via first class mail.
It may take 3-4 weeks for the petitioning party to receive the requested copy(s) of the amended death certificate from the Wisconsin Office of Vital Records.
